JUNIOR DEVELOPER

Full-time Position | Entry Level | 2 Positions

JOB DESCRIPTION AND ROLE

We are looking for an enthusiastic junior developer to join our experienced software design team. You will report directly to the development manager and assist with all functions of software coding and design. Your primary focus will be to learn the codebase, gather user data, and respond to requests from senior developers.

To ensure success as a junior developer, you should have a good working knowledge of basic programming languages, the ability to learn new technology quickly, and the ability to work in a team environment. Ultimately, a top-class Junior Developer provides valuable support to the design team while continually improving their coding and design skills.

RESPONSIBILITIES

  • Assisting the development manager with all aspects of software design and coding.
  • Attending and contributing to company development meetings.
  • Learning the codebase and improving your coding skills.
  • Writing and maintaining code.
  • Working on minor bug fixes.
  • Monitoring the technical performance of internal systems.
  • Responding to requests from the development team.
  • Gathering information from consumers about program functionality.
  • Writing reports.
  • Conducting development tests.

REQUIREMENTS

  • Knowledge of basic programming languages such as Java, JavaScript, PHP, Python, C, etc
  • Knowledge of basic databases (MySQL, PostgreSQL, MongoDB, etc) and operating systems (Linux, Windows, MacOS)
  • Knowledge of basic web development technologies
  • Ability to learn new software and technologies quickly
  • Highly developed attention to detail
  • Ability to work in a fast-paced environment
Apply for this job